Traditionally, training in the healthcare industry heavily relied on written materials, lectures, and hands-on practice. While these methods are still valuable, they often require significant time, resources, and effort. This is where AI text to video generators step in, offering a more efficient and engaging alternative.
AI text to video generators utilize natural language processing and machine learning algorithms to convert written content into dynamic and visually stimulating video presentations. These generators allow healthcare professionals to create engaging and interactive training materials without the need for extensive video editing expertise.
One of the key advantages of using AI-powered text to video generators in the healthcare industry is the ability to condense complex information into easily digestible content. Healthcare professionals often deal with intricate medical concepts and procedures, and presenting them in a visually appealing manner can greatly enhance learning and retention.
By transforming textual content into visually engaging videos, AI-powered generators make training materials more accessible and engaging for healthcare professionals. These videos can incorporate illustrations, animations, and simulations to effectively convey information that would otherwise be challenging to comprehend through written materials alone.
Another significant benefit of AI text to video generators is their ability to personalize learning experiences. Healthcare professionals come from diverse backgrounds and possess varying levels of expertise. AI-powered generators can adapt the video content to cater to individual learning needs, ensuring that each healthcare professional receives the information most relevant to their role and skillset.
Furthermore, AI text to video generators enable healthcare organizations to efficiently scale their training programs. As the industry continues to evolve and new medical advancements emerge, it is crucial for healthcare professionals to stay updated with the latest knowledge and techniques. With AI-powered generators, organizations can quickly create and distribute training materials on-demand, ensuring that their workforce remains well-informed and competent.
It is worth noting that AI-powered text to video generators are not intended to replace traditional training methods entirely. Rather, they should be seen as a complementary tool that enhances the learning experience. Hands-on practice, mentorship, and direct interaction are still invaluable aspects of training in the healthcare industry. However, by utilizing AI technology, these traditional methods can be augmented with visually stimulating and easily accessible training materials.
